Identifying Keywords: Discovering the Right Keywords
Effective keyword research is crucial for boosting Pinterest visibility and engagement. This process requires identifying the exact terms and phrases that potential users are searching for on the platform. By utilizing tools such as Pinterest's search bar, users can identify trending keywords and related searches, which provide information into audience interests.
Analyzing rival profiles and high-performing pins also delivers valuable data, exposing which keywords attract traffic. It is essential to prioritize long-tail keywords, as these usually have decreased competition and serve niche markets, elevating the probability of engagement.
Furthermore, adding timely and popular keywords can further increase visibility, matching content with present interests. By prioritizing relevant keywords and integrating them seamlessly into pin descriptions, titles, and boards, users can substantially boost their potential of reaching a more extensive audience. All in all, successful keyword research creates the basis for a winning Pinterest strategy.

Utilizing Rich Pins for Increased Engagement
Incorporating Rich Pins into a Pinterest marketing plan can substantially enhance user engagement and interaction. Rich Pins deliver additional information directly on the pin itself, enhancing the user experience and encouraging more clicks. There are three types of Rich Pins: Product, Article, and Recipe, each designed to deliver relevant data. For instance, Product Pins show real-time pricing and availability, making them particularly effective for e-commerce brands. Article Pins provide detailed descriptions and authorship, working to increase traffic to blog posts. Recipe Pins include cooking times, ingredients, and serving sizes, attracting food enthusiasts. By utilizing these features, businesses can create a more interactive and informative experience, driving higher engagement rates. Rich Pins not only make content more discoverable but also create credibility and trustworthiness. Overall, utilizing Rich Pins can significantly improve a brand's presence on Pinterest, driving more traffic and fostering a loyal audience.

Are Scheduling Tools Available for My Pinterest Posts?
Absolutely, various tools can be found for scheduling Pinterest posts, including services including Tailwind, Buffer, and Hootsuite. These solutions allow users to automate pinning, enhance posting timing, and analyze performance, boosting Pinterest strategy and efficiency.
